16316948647

16,316,948,647 is an odd compos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

What does the number 16316948647 look like?

This visualization shows the relationship between its 2 prime factors (large circles) and 4 divisors.

16316948647 is an odd compos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four divisors.

Prime factorization of 16316948647:

101 × 161553947
